Tiesi: Blow for Pumas

Tiesi, the former Harlequins and London Irish player, was injured in a tackle from England lock Courtney Lawes in Saturday's 13-9 defeat in Dunedin and has been replaced in the Argentina squad by wing Lucas Borges.

Captain Felipe Contepomi suffered bruised ribs against England and also had to be replaced early but he remains part of the Pumas squad.

Borges scored three tries in five matches for Argentina at the last World Cup.
